Born in 1863, Spanish artist Joaquin Sorolla y Bastida is among the world's most renowned painters, with a history of works displayed at places like the J. Paul Getty Museum in California, the Petit Palais in Paris, and the Art Institute of Chicago. Bastida first studied art at the Academy of San Carlos in Valencia, and he later received a grant to study painting in Rome. Eventually, he was exposed to modern painting in Paris, which can be seen to have influenced many of Joaquin Sorolla y Bastida's prints.
Bastida used a range of painting techniques, including Impressionism and Pointillism. Joaquin Sorolla y Bastida's prints feature portraits and landscapes, with a particular attention to light.
